Check database integrity

The Check database integrity function deals with relations of lookup lists and data and also handles “lost records”.


Lost records

A lost record is a record for which a corresponding parent table record does not exist (an ID of each record contains a reference identification to the respective parent record).



In addition, this feature fill in missing FMGUIDs (in older FM projects) and restore the link to parentFMGUID


Problems found between the data and the lookup lists are displayed in the navigator window to quickly find the problem record in the project.


  1. Switch to the Plots form
  2. Click the Database tools button
  3. Select Check Database Integrity



  1. Choose whether you want to check Current plot or All plots in the project



  1. Click OK button to start the process